As part of the American Innovation series, the United States will issue $1 commemorative coins in January 2025 dedicated to the outstanding engineer Ray Jean Montague and the state of Arkansas. These coins pay tribute to her contributions to shipbuilding and computer-aided design.
Ray Montague made history as the first woman to create a complete design for a US Navy ship using a computer, revolutionizing naval engineering. Her work had a significant impact on the development of computer-aided design of ships and accelerated the process of their creation.
The reverse of the coin features a portrait of Raye Jean Montague, located on the right side. Next to it is a US Navy frigate named after the American naval commander Oliver Hazard Perry, who became famous during the Anglo-American War of 1812–1815. The lower part of the reverse is decorated with a grid reminiscent of computer-generated engineering drawings, symbolizing Montagu’s contribution to the development of digital shipbuilding.
This commemorative coin not only honors the achievements of Rae Jean Montague, but also highlights the role of women and innovative technology in the history of American engineering.

The American Innovation $1 coin series honors outstanding innovators from every state, county, and territory in the United States. The program started in 2018, and the coins are issued in the order in which states join the Union.
